I recommend that you take the accessories out of their hands, because after a long time, it can wear down the torso and cause it to crack and weaken the arm.
Also apparently the reason figures get feet cracks is because the studs are VERY slightly further than the width of a Lego figs legs it can sorta be seen with the human eye on some older figures but it'll warp the figure stretching his legs further apart not only cracking the feet but eventually the weakening the waist as well.
